Outsourcing makes sense. Everyday businesses outsource their printing, accounts, quality management and more recently, businesses are also outsourcing their administration.
All businesses have peaks and troughs, and most businesses could do with an extra pair of hands now and again. There are huge benefits to be gained from using the services of a virtual assistant, not least of all the saving of additional staff costs and extra office space.
With no staffing costs such as NI, tax, insurance, holiday pay or sick pay to consider, outsourcing to a virtual assistant can save businesses up to 50%off the cost of hiring a full time employee.
